The ATMEGA16U2-MU is a microcontroller belonging to the ATmega series of microcontrollers developed by Atmel Corporation. This versatile microcontroller is widely used in various electronic applications due to its unique features and capabilities.
The ATMEGA16U2-MU features a total of 32 pins, each serving specific functions related to input/output, communication, and power supply. A detailed pin configuration diagram can be found in the official datasheet provided by Atmel Corporation.
The ATMEGA16U2-MU operates based on the AVR architecture, utilizing a combination of RISC and Harvard architectures. It executes instructions stored in its flash memory, interacts with external devices through its I/O pins, and communicates with other components using its built-in interfaces.
The ATMEGA16U2-MU finds extensive use in various fields, including: - Embedded Systems: Control systems, automation, robotics - Consumer Electronics: Smart appliances, IoT devices - Industrial Control: Factory automation, monitoring systems
In conclusion, the ATMEGA16U2-MU stands as a reliable and versatile microcontroller suitable for a wide range of applications, offering a balance of performance, power efficiency, and I/O capabilities.
Word Count: 498
What is the ATMEGA16U2-MU?
What are the key features of the ATMEGA16U2-MU?
How is the ATMEGA16U2-MU typically used in technical solutions?
What programming language is commonly used to program the ATMEGA16U2-MU?
Can the ATMEGA16U2-MU be interfaced with sensors and actuators?
What are the power requirements for the ATMEGA16U2-MU?
Are there any specific design considerations when using the ATMEGA16U2-MU in technical solutions?
Can the ATMEGA16U2-MU communicate with other microcontrollers or devices?
What are some common troubleshooting tips for working with the ATMEGA16U2-MU?
Where can I find resources and documentation for the ATMEGA16U2-MU?